Transaction e71d424a9eceb33e5b726faf412218e47d9af8e2fb65bdee13041d85ffd4fe56
1 Input
2 Outputs
- e71d424a9eceb33e5b726faf412218e47d9af8e2fb65bdee13041d85ffd4fe56:0
- e71d424a9eceb33e5b726faf412218e47d9af8e2fb65bdee13041d85ffd4fe56:1
value 26616165170
address 1xfH4UakVzSaum7GpewvX9LVb5YcBYybN
value 112946951
address 3LWhP5iUBCXw4UbTv8fjzunnkmkscUF5xk